- Editors: Jonathan Goodliffe and Mick Swithinbank (submitted 2015-07-31). Score information: A4, 5 pages, 50 kB Copyright: CPDL
- Edition notes: In bar 13 the first two notes in both tenor parts have been raised by one scale degree. MusicXML source file(s) in compressed .mxl format.
General Information
Title: La bella incorrupta
Composer: Manuel de Zumaya
Number of voices: 8vv Voicing: SATB.SATB
Genre: Sacred, Villancico
Language: Spanish
Instruments: Basso continuo

Description: An 8 part villancico composed for the glory of the virgin of Guadeloupe. In the manuscript the text has not been set to the bass parts, suggesting that they are instrumental and that the work may have been intended for women's voices.

Original text and translations
Spanish text
[Estribillo]
La bella incorrupta,
la nave sagrada,
se apresta mortales,
hacedle la salva.
Coplas a 4
Alegre respira el mundo,
del diluvio en que naufraga,
al punto que de María
riza las ondas el arca.
Del huracán que soberbio,
al cielo movió borrascas
quebró la furia uno solo
breve amago de su planta.
Suavemente del divino,
sacro aliento preservado,
el espíritu de dios
anduvó sobre las aguas.
Salva debe el universo,
hacer a la capitana
a cuya conducta todos
libros del riesgo se salvan.
